Five Luther College seniors attended the annual Sigma Tau Delta Convention in St. Louis from April 3–6. The students, all English majors or minors and members of the Sigma Tau Delta English honor society, presented work on topics like George Eliot’s “Middlemarch” and queer identity in literature, in addition to original fiction and poetry.Â

Junior Kamina Gager is one of two students interning as a processing and reference archivist in the Archives Center of the Smithsonian National Museum of American History (NMAH). Part of her job is helping to evaluate boxes of historical items, and processing and cataloging them for the museum as part of a large-scale processing project.Â
